PYXIS Information
Processing Engine
mash-up engine for multi-source geospatial content
Transforming streams of geospatial content into innovative insights requires substantial creativity. The PYXIS Information Processing Engine makes it rewarding.
- The PIPE is a pipeline architecture for building advanced data processes such as transformations used in spatial analysis, image processing and simulations;
- The PIPE is a graphical user interface for building and publishing geospatial data mash-ups by aggregating geospatial data sources and services;
- The PIPE is a cloud computing work flow application that will manage geospatial information streams over distributed data sources, stores and computer processors.
Features
- A mechanism to access and combine multiple sources of geodata;
- Image processing algorithms for standard sampling;
- Boolean query wizard to customize based on geospatial data attributes;
- Extensible through pipeline process editor.
